To answer the question, we need to know what functions are
A function is a mathematical equation that shows the relationship between two variables.
Now, since f(x) = x² and g(x) = (x - 5)².
To transform f(x) into g(x), f(x) is shifted 5 units to the right since the number -5 is negative. If it were positive, it would be 5 units to the left.
So, g(x) is shifting d Right 5 units
